Scrum Vs Scrumban Vs Kanban And Difference Between Them
As A Result Of face-to-face communication is the perfect approach to talk on Agile tasks, it’s important that the group be located in a standard space with house for whiteboards and different data radiators. Agile initiatives are topic to fixed change which makes it essential that a clear and steady channel of communication is established. All stakeholders should be involved in the project to ensure that it stays heading in the proper direction.
Stakeholders
The concept behind Scrumban was created to assist groups swap from Scrum to Kanban. Scrumban technique turned more and more popular with time as a outcome of it integrates the best components from both Scrum and Kanban to get the absolute best outcomes. Scrum has distinct roles for the Product Proprietor, Scrum Grasp, and Development Team. Kanban, which emphasizes collaborative staff accountability, lacks these roles. While Scrumban offers plenty of flexibility and benefits, it also comes with some challenges.
The Fundamentals Of Kanban
Limiting work in progress may help Data Mesh monitor the project timeline better and monitor issues extra simply. Despite our best efforts, some defects could make their means via to the ultimate product. Because extensive planning earlier than the project is undertaken can be cumbersome and infrequently does not add any real worth, Agile calls for an adaptive approach to planning. Adaptive planning entails creating a primary plan and updating it because the project gets underway. Adaptive planning requires practitioners to maintain shut collaboration with the client to grasp his or her requirements more precisely.
Scrumban is a flexible Agile framework that integrates Kanban’s move ideas with Scrum’s structured approach to create a hybrid answer that enhances team adaptability and effectivity. One of the core aspects of Scrumban is its emphasis on continuous workflow administration, which allows groups to prioritize duties without fastened sprints. This strategy allows teams to reply to changing priorities and requirements, making it best for tasks with dynamic environments. Scrumban utilizes Kanban boards to visualize the workflow and handle tasks effectively.
A scrumban board is an efficient way to seek out these bottlenecks in workflow and resolve them before they become an issue. Like kanban boards, a scrumban board permits project managers to see the place the most tasks are and handle the slowdown early and successfully. Kanban comes into scrumban to enhance the project management course of and visualize the workflow.
- Create a easy Kanban board to visualize each step in your workflow.
- The work retains flowing, and you may change objects within the queue as needed.
- Scrumban represents an enhanced and refined approach to agile software program growth.
As a product supervisor, it’s important scrumban to pay attention to the differences between these three frameworks, as nicely as their similarities. Whereas work-in-progress limits help streamline tasks, Scrumban nonetheless requires task prioritization, which happens through the initial planning meeting. Throughout this assembly, teams will collectively determine which tasks need finishing and during which order. Duties are usually prioritized based mostly on significance and urgency; both of that are impacted by the particular variables and demands of the project. The Scrumban process begins with the creation of the board—a visual representation of upcoming tasks. Taken from the Kanban methodology, this tool allows groups to visualize and manage their workflow.
Kanban focuses on visible workflow administration and limiting work in progress. Scrum uses https://www.globalcloudteam.com/ time-boxed iterations called sprints and has outlined roles, artifacts, and ceremonies. Unlike Scrum, there aren’t any sprints or predefined roles—just a steady flow of duties. Whereas Scrumban incorporates many parts of Kanban, corresponding to visual task management and WIP limits, it retains a few of the structured planning features of Scrum. Kanban alone is extra targeted on circulate and continuous supply, whereas Scrumban supplies a middle ground, making it suitable for teams that need one of the best of both worlds.
Encourage ongoing learning and adaptation to maximize the potential of Agile methodologies and deliver continuous worth in dynamic environments. The historical roots of Scrum hint back to the early Nineteen Nineties, when it was developed by Ken Schwaber and Jeff Sutherland. This framework was born out of the necessity for a extra structured and efficient approach to software program development, which was going through growing complexity and unpredictability.
The end result was improved effectivity, enhanced group collaboration, and successful product launches, demonstrating the benefits of a tailored Agile strategy. The Agile methodology landscape is huge, offering quite a few frameworks designed to improve flexibility, efficiency, and collaboration inside project groups. At the forefront of this landscape are Scrum and Scrumban, every providing distinctive approaches to project management. As the business environment becomes more and more dynamic, the need for adaptive strategies that can swiftly reply to change is more pronounced than ever. Agile methodologies like Scrum and Scrumban have become indispensable tools for organizations seeking to stay aggressive. Understanding the distinctions between these two frameworks is important for professionals aiming to optimize their project administration toolkit.
The framework’s emphasis on transparency, communication, and adaptableness enables groups to respond effectively to evolving wants, ensuring that project goals are met. By providing a disciplined yet adaptable strategy to project management, Scrum supports teams in delivering high-quality outcomes in complex environments. Scrum, when built-in with the Kanban framework, presents a strong approach to managing and optimizing workflows.
Scrum provides a quantity of benefits that contribute to its popularity as an Agile framework. One of the vital thing advantages is its clear construction, which offers defined roles, occasions, and artifacts that guide the team’s work. The Scrum Master, Product Proprietor, and Development Staff every have distinct obligations, making certain that everybody is aligned and accountable for their work. This structure fosters a excessive level of team collaboration and efficiency, as group members work together in direction of a typical aim. Scrum’s time-boxed iterations, generally identified as sprints, allow common suggestions loops and continuous improvement. Each sprint begins with a planning session, where the group selects objects from the Product Backlog to work on.
Both means, at this time, the team sits down and fills the backlog with new tasks to complete. Here, they will also choose to make use of estimation to have extra predictability for the process. Each staff member takes tasks from the backlog primarily based on their precedence and specifications. Since the staff drives the whole process, it’s referred to as the pull process the place the team is pulling the duties into action.
Cevapla
Want to join the discussion?Feel free to contribute!